00:03The Department of Migrant Workers in South Korea continues to help recruit Filipino caregivers.
00:11According to the agency, more than 100 Filipino caregivers will be recruited by South Korea under the Employment Permit System.
00:20For those who are interested, just register at DMW from May 9 to May 10.
00:28This is open to those aged 24 to 38 years old who have a TESDA NC2 Caregiving Certificate.
00:37The Land Transportation Office is aware of the modus of some online scammers who are using the agency's name.
00:44According to LTA Chief Assistant Secretary Attorney Vigor Mendoza II,
00:49scammers must send a link or text message to their target to tell them that they have traffic violations and must pay a fine.
01:01The LTO is currently coordinating with PNP and online payment companies to investigate the illegal activities.
